Thought I would have a go at making the interior of my Scoobie a little more exciting, but didn't fancy forking out for the Nitosport job... (too much £££ I could have spent elsewhere)

So I did it myself.... and that is the results so far, still need to do the centre piece, and probably the piece around the gear shift. Don't want to over do it though because that will ruin the effect.

Need to get a white dial boost gauge some time....the black one fitte is starting to annoy me.

Can anyone give me a few pointers for removing the centre 'glove box' piece? This is one piece incorporating the airvents below it. I removed the screws under the blanking plates within the glove box and the two in the cup holder slot (not sure that was necessary).....but the glove box stll did not feel like it wanted to come out... any tips?

While I'm on the subject....what about the centre console altogether?
